  1. CHILD TRAINING OBSTACLES EPH 6:4

  2. Child Training Obstacles • Psalm 127 • V.1-2 the will of the Lord prevails • V.3-5children are a blessing from God • Children a burden is unbiblical • Selfish attitude • Insanity is hereditary; I inherited it from my kids

  3. Child Training Obstacles Being defensive of our parenting • “Don’t tell me how to raise my kid!” • 2 Tim 4:1-5– preach the word in season & out • Titus 2:4 Christian mothers are to teach younger mothers • Prov. 13:1 Christians receive instruction humbly • Acts 2:41; 28:23-28 • 2 Cor. 10:3-5 spiritual weapon of God’s word is to break down defensive attitude in opposition to God

  4. Misunderstanding of goals/methods • If you don’t know what the job of a parent is, you won’t be a good one • Eph 6:4– there is a proper way to train children: what God has said • Titus 2:4– “love your children” not the instinctive love for a child (STORGE), but showing love in the way one is raised by raising them correctly • Heb 12 – sorrowful experiences/sufferings will teach children characterand provide them with greater long-term happinessRm 5:3-4 • Not “do” you love your children, but “how” you love your children

  5. Misunderstanding of human nature • Do not think that children do not learn while they are in their first few years of life • Learning Romanian • Learning religion: “I don’t want to impose” • By not teaching them, we are teaching them • What are we teaching them at every point in the child’s life? • Remember our imperfections • Be diligent to model morality, kindness at home • Apologize when you do wrong

  6. Trust in worldly philosophies • People trust in the way their parents raised children, their friends, book, etc. – not the bible • The world can put “unreasonable” expectations on the way children are supposed to be raised • Col 2:8 – do not trust in worldly philosophies, but in Jesus • Col. 2:9-10, 3 – by trusting in Dr. Spock, etc. we’re saying Jesus is not complete • use wisdom to apply biblical principles • 2 Pt 1:3 all things pertaining to life & godliness

  7. Parental baggage • Baggage – how we were brought up, spouse brought up, etc. • Reject parents’ strictness • Reject parents’ over-permissiveness • One ought to look at it objectively • All parents did some right and wrong • 2 Peter 1:8-9– there can be a short‐sightedness or far‐sighted • Heb 5:11– because of their baggage, it made it hard for them to understand

  8. We All Have Baggage • Matt. 11:28-30 • Jesus calls us to let go of it and take up His light burden • Provides easy yoke to help • Jesus provides rest • Trust God! • Don’t trust men’s doctrines • Humbly submit to God’s way Acts 2:38
